Key Safety Challenges in Soft Play Centers and SIOTO's Solutions

Soft play centers face recurring challenges that, if not addressed properly, can result in injuries. One of the biggest issues is improper supervision. Children often venture into unsafe areas if not properly supervised. SIOTO’s training emphasizes how to organize staff placement for maximum visibility and response time.

Another frequent issue is equipment maintenance. Wear and tear on foam blocks, mats, and nets can lead to equipment failures. Our training teaches how to implement routine inspection and ensure all materials meet safety standards.

Handling Environmental Risks: Temperature, Humidity, and Hygiene

Indoor playgrounds often suffer from climate-related challenges that affect cleanliness and comfort. Humidity and poor air circulation can lead to sanitation issues.

SIOTO’s training provides actionable guidelines to maintain air quality and hygiene. Our goal is to make your center a sanitary and comfortable area for kids to play.
